Furniture Republic opens Tatay Showroom with a grand launch and curated design vignettes

Furniture Republic, the source for homeowners and designers who value quality and style, opened its showroom in Taytay, Rizal last May 16, with no less than celebrity ambassador Sarah Geronimo, top LGU officials and some of the country’s leading influencers in attendance.

Guests at the showroom launch were treated to home design inspirations, courtesy of the wide selection made available at Furniture Republic. With the opening of Furniture Republic’s Taytay showroom, this up-and-coming suburb of the metro now has a convenient place to shop for furniture, stylish accents, linen, décor and lighting in every room in the home or office.

To mark the opening of its Taytay showroom, Furniture Republic unveiled curated vignettes from two of the country’s most prestigious design schools. The Philippine School of Interior Design – Ahlen (PSID) and SoFA Design Institute collaborated with Furniture Republic to design contemporary living and dining spaces. 

The collaboration demonstrated the possibilities of creativity and skill in designing beautiful and functional spaces using Furniture Republic’s selection of mid to high-end furniture, all carefully chosen on the premise of rendering decorative art. Furniture Republic offers functional products for all spaces in the home, at the right prices without compromising the quality, design and workmanship of each piece. 

The curated design vignettes from PSID and SoFA were showcased to media, property and design professionals, lifestyle personalities and select homeowners. 

PSID created “Living and Dining Spaces in Harmony”, a concept that revolves around seamlessly merging living and dining areas into harmonious spaces, achieved through careful selection of pieces from Furniture Republic.

In the curated collection from PSID, the focal point of their design for the living area is a plush gray L-shaped sectional sofa and a wheel-shaped center table. Carefully selected accessories from Furniture Republic add depth and dimension, enhancing the overall aesthetic.

SoFA’s design vignette creates an inspiring and tranquil space within the home in its design for the bedroom. Blending vibrant colors and eclectic accents, it incorporated a generously proportioned bed and side tables, as well as stylish storage solutions. The use of organic shapes, earth tones, natural fabrics and carefully chosen eclectic accents enhance the relaxing ambiance through the use of luxurious furniture that are also functional.

Furniture Republic was launched in 2010 , with the goal of giving homeowners stylish living choices that create a fitting backdrop for life’s most precious moments in the home. Offering pieces for the bedroom, dining and outdoor spaces, living spaces, offices, as well as lighting and décor solutions, Furniture Republic presents these pieces in over 30 showrooms and stores nationwide.. 

Furniture Republic offers a wide range of options to furnish the home beautifully. For the living room, it has a selection of sofas, recliners, and accent chairs, perfect for creating a comfortable and stylish space. For the bedroom, there is a variety of bed frames and wardrobe cabinets to help create a cozy and organized sanctuary. When it comes to the dining room, Furniture Republic offers a variety of dining tables and chairs. Additionally, Furniture Republic’s collection of office furniture is one of the most extensive, ensuring that you’ll find the perfect pieces to create a productive and stylish workspace. And to add those finishing touches, it also has a range of lighting options and decorative items such as paintings and table accents.

Beyond that, Furniture Republic is known for quality service and a wide selection of classic and modern designs. Finally, Furniture Republic completes the shopping experience with thoughtful touches such as its very own in-store café FR Coffee House where customers can lounge and plan their purchases, and a VIP Card for great rewards and exclusive Member discounts.

As it now adds Taytay Rizal to its roster of showrooms, Furniture Republic continues to pave its way to the hearts of every Filipino family, modern urban dweller, and business owner in the country.

Furniture Republic is a brand under San-Yang Intertrade Corporation, which began its journey in 1996.  It is also the company behind other top tier furniture retail brands San-Yang Furniture and San- Yang Home.
